Morning Glory are flowers that bloom in the morning and fade within a few hours
They grow on creepers and when in bloom they add colour to the garden Morning Glory comes in many colours
They are easy to grow and propagate through seeds. We had this creeper a long time ago Most flowers as reported by me earlier do not bloom in our garden because of wild trees that have robbed the garden of sunshine that these flowers need
